Meridian is looking for a dependable person to provide transportation for our clients. Must have valid driver's license, and the ability to be insured for company vehicles. Schedule is Monday-Friday 9:00am-6:00pm with some flexibility when needed for early morning transports. Starting rate is $15-$17 an hour, based on experience.

40 per hour in addition to the above rate Principal Duties and Responsibilities (Essential Duties): 1. Provide transportation services for clients as needed and approved, and coordinate with other departments, as needed; 2. Ensure appropriate releases are signed by transported clients; 3. Conduct monthly vehicle inspections; 4. Responsible for vehicle maintenance/repair with advice and consent from supervisor and/or manager; 5. Notification to MT staff regarding status of vehicles when appropriate; 6. Review and maintain all appropriate records with respect to vehicles, including detailed written logs in all CPI/Meridian vehicles; 7. Ensure vehicles are adequately fueled on a daily level and kept clean; 8. Coordinate job functions relating to transportation; 9. Coordinate and pick up (and/or deliver) medical prescriptions, donated food products, client meals, office and building supplies, etc. as needed; 10. Provide assistance in client crisis matters; 11. Monitor support service activities relating to transportation; 12. Other duties, as assigned.
Supervision Exercised:
N/A Qualifications:
High school diploma or G.E.D. equivalent. Current State of Michigan driver's license and satisfactory driving record. No outstanding warrant, tickets, fines nor arrests for moving violations. Be at least eighteen (18) years' of age.
Skills:
Ability to read and write legibly. Have a general understanding of the program's transportation radius area. Organizational skills. Ability to utilize management information systems. Ability to work with various personality types. Ability to follow directions. Ability to conduct oneself in a professional and ethical manner. Ability to work efficiently as directed with minimal errors.

Detoxification. Relapse Prevention. Meridian Health Services helps instill hope and restore health to those suffering from substance use disorders. Meridian Health Services has been helping individuals suffering from substance use disorders for over 40 years. We use the most advanced, modern, therapeutic practices to treat drug and alcohol addiction. Our success in Addiction Treatment is based on working with individuals to help them learn to live a balanced lifestyle. Meridian Health Services is the only treatment facility in Michigan to offer an evidence-based treatment curriculum with specialized programming components to treat opiate dependence and poly-substance dependence. Our treatment philosophy is based on the recognition that alcohol and drug addiction is a disease and that abstinence is the best way to manage the condition. We approach Addiction Treatment from a wellness perspective, working with the mind, body and spirit as being the key components of learning to live a healthy lifestyle.
